--- title: "LLMCompressor Sparse Fine-tuning" format: html: toc: true toc-depth: 3 number-sections: true execute: enabled: false --- # LLMCompressor Integration Fine-tune sparsified models in Axolotl using [LLMCompressor](https://github.com/vllm-project/llm-compressor). This integration enables fine-tuning of models **already sparsified** using LLMCompressor. It hooks into Axolotl’s training pipeline using the plugin system and maintains sparsity throughout the fine-tuning process. --- ## Requirements - Install Axolotl with `llmcompressor` extras: ```bash pip install "axolotl[llmcompressor]" ``` - Requires `llmcompressor >= 0.5.1` This will install all required dependencies for sparse model fine-tuning. --- ## Usage To enable sparse fine-tuning with this integration, configure your Axolotl YAML like so: ```yaml plugins: - axolotl.integrations.llm_compressor.LLMCompressorPlugin llmcompressor: recipe: finetuning_stage: finetuning_modifiers: ConstantPruningModifier: targets: [ 're:.*q_proj.weight', 're:.*k_proj.weight', 're:.*v_proj.weight', 're:.*o_proj.weight', 're:.*gate_proj.weight', 're:.*up_proj.weight', 're:.*down_proj.weight', ] start: 0 # ... (other Axolotl training arguments) ``` ::: {.callout-note} This plugin **does not prune or sparsify the model**. It is only meant for **fine-tuning models that are already sparsified**. ::: --- ## Pre-Sparsified Checkpoints You can use: - Your own LLMCompressor-sparsified model - Or one from [Neural Magic's Hugging Face page](https://huggingface.co/neuralmagic) Refer to the [LLMCompressor README](https://github.com/vllm-project/llm-compressor/blob/main/README.md) to learn how to sparsify models or write custom recipes. --- ## Example Config A full working example is provided at: ```bash examples/llama-3/sparse-finetuning.yaml ``` Run fine-tuning using: ```bash axolotl train examples/llama-3/sparse-finetuning.yaml ``` --- ## Learn More Explore LLMCompressor capabilities, supported modifiers, and detailed examples: 👉 [LLMCompressor GitHub](https://github.com/vllm-project/llm-compressor)
